Effects of KCl Fertilizer and Straw Compost on Soil Chemical Properties, Growth and Yield of Rice (Oryza sativa L.) Abstract: The purposes of this study were to determine effects of KCl fertilizer and straw compost on soil chemical characteristics, growth and yield of rice (Oryza sativa L.). The experiment used a factorial randomized complete block design with 3 replications. The first factor was KCl fertilizer (0, 100, 150 kg ha-1). The second factor was straw compost doses (0, 10, 20 ton ha-1). The results showed that KCl fertilizer exerted highly significant effects on C organic, N-total , P-available and CEC of soil, panicle numbers per hill and 1000 grains at moisture content of 14%, grain yield per hectare at 14% moisture content and significant effects on plant height at age 35 days after transplanting (DAT) and tiller numbers at age 25 DAT. Straw compost also exerted highly significant effects on organic-C, N-total, CEC of soil, panicle numbers per hill and grain yield per hectare at 14% moisture content and a significant effect on tiller numbers at age 35 DAT. There were significant interactions between KCl fertilizer and straw compost on soil pH, K-exchangeable, number of filled grains per panicle, percentage of empty grains per panicle. Penelitian ini menggunakan rancangan acak kelompok (RAK) pola faktorial dengan 3 kali ulangan. Faktor pertama pupuk KCl (0, 100, 150 kg ha-1). Faktor kedua takaran kompos jerami (0, 10, 20 ton ha-1). Hasil penelitian menunjukkan pupuk KCl berpengaruh sangat nyata terhadap C-organik tanah, N-total tanah, P-tersedia tanah dan KTK tanah, jumlah malai per rumpun, berat 1000 butir gabah dan hasil gabah per hektar pada kadar air 14% serta berpengaruh nyata terhadap tinggi tanaman umur 35 HST dan jumlah anakan umur 25 HST. Dosis kompos jerami berpengaruh sangat nyata terhadap C-organik tanah, N-total tanah, KTK tanah, jumlah malai per rumpun dan hasil gabah per hektar pada kadar air 14% serta berpengaruh nyata terhadap jumlah anakan umur 35 HST. Interaksi pupuk KCl dan kompos jerami memberikan pengaruh nyata terhadap pH tanah, K-dd, jumlah gabah isi per malai, persentase gabah hampa per malai. Kombinasi dosis terbaik adalah dosis pupuk KCl 100 kg ha-1 dengan dosis kompos jerami 20 ton ha-1.
